Method for reinforcing row-lock wall through adopting wire entanglement and cement mortar

The invention relates to the field of construction engineering, and discloses a method for reinforcing a row-lock wall through adopting a wire entanglement and cement mortar, and the wire entanglement, through-wall pins embedded in the reinforced row-lock wall and a cement mortar protective layer are included. The technical scheme is that the method includes the following steps: placing the through-wall pins in mortar joints between bricks on flat and header bricks as per the actual masonry method of the row-lock wall, fixing the wire entanglement on the wall surface through the pins, and then constructing the cement mortar protective layer on the surface of the wall body. The method remarkably improves the bearing capacity and resistance to vibration of the row-lock wall, and the testing result shows that the horizontal limit bearing capacity of the reinforced row-lock wall body is improved by more than 50% than that of an unreinforced wall body; and meanwhile, the wire entanglement is low in construction cost, the construction technology is simple, templates do not need to be erected, and the method is very suitable for the masonry structure of the row-lock wall, and is particularly suitable for solving the problems of poor structural intensity and limitation of the reinforcing technology due to economical conditions of the existing row-lock walls in villages and towns.

Ecological utilization method for purifying rural household sewage and sewage generated by aquatic bird breeding

The invention provides an ecological utilization method for purifying the rural household sewage and sewage generated by aquatic bird breeding. The method comprises the following steps: preprocessing rural household sewage and sewage generated by aquatic bird breeding, introducing preprocessed sewage into an ammonification and phosphorization biological tank, wherein the ammonification and phosphorization biological tank contains sludge, which comprises bacillus and pseudomonas, and the microbes can convert the organic nitrogen and organic phosphorous in sewage into ammonia nitrogen and inorganic phosphorous; introducing the sewage into a phytase mixing tank, processing sewage in the phytase mixing tank; then introducing the sewage into a ditch, wherein in the ditch, optical fertilizer type aquatic vegetables are planted in the ditch, a greenhouse is arranged over the ditch, the greenhouse is covered by a light conversion membrane, which can absorb the UV light in sunlight and convert UV light into blue light and red light, and the top of the greenhouse is provided with a solar-LED high efficient vegetable light source system for supplying light to the vegetable; and finally introducing the effluent from the ditch into a biological tank, which has aquatic plants and animals. The processed water can be used for irrigation or reusing. The provided method organically combines sewage treatment and vegetable planting. The organic nitrogen and phosphorous in sewage can be decomposed and converted into fertilizer for vegetables high efficiently, and economic benefit can be generated.

Tool for bending electrostatic ring lead of transformer

The invention provides a tool for bending an electrostatic ring lead of a transformer, belonging to technical field of transformer manufacture and comprising a contact roller, a support, a rotation disc, and a hold-down mechanism used for regulating the radial clearance between the contact roller and the rotation disc, wherein the rotation disc and the hold-down mechanism are respectively arrangedon the support, the contact roller is connected to the hold-down mechanism; the outside circumferential surface of the rotation disc is provided with a circumferential slot; the width of the circumferential slot adapts to the thickness of the electrostatic ring lead of the transformer; the contact roller is arranged outside the outside circumferential surface of the rotation disc; and the axial line of the contact roller is parallel to the axial line of the rotation disc. The invention changes manual manufacture into tool manufacture, thereby creating a brand-new method for producing an electrostatic ring, improving work efficiency reducing the technical content of operation, and being is easy to learn and operate; the appearance of a bent forming copper bus is smooth and attractive, andthe dimension precision is easy to guarantee; the appearance of the bent forming copper bus has no scratches or sharp angles, and the electric property is higher. The tool has small volume and can beflexibly moved.

Tunnel secondary lining arch crown concrete filling machine and construction method thereof

The invention discloses a tunnel secondary lining arch crown concrete filling machine which mainly comprises a concrete pump, a concrete conveying pipe and a bracket. The concrete conveying pipe is formed by connecting multiple sections of steel pipes and is connected with the concrete pump by virtue of a conveying hose; a pair of traveling wheels is respectively arranged at each of the front and rear ends of the concrete conveying pipe; the traveling wheels at the front end ride on an arch crown formwork; the traveling wheels at the rear end are arranged on a rail of the bracket; the bracket is attached to a lining trolley; a roller and a motor are arranged on the bracket; the concrete conveying pipe can move back and forth by starting the motor and rotating the roller; guide wheels are arranged on two sides of the roller and the traveling wheels at the rear end. By utilizing the concrete filling machine disclosed by the invention, concrete can be directly poured to a specified position and is uniformly and compactly distributed, the degree of mechanization is high, the labor intensity is low, and the production efficiency and the quality of a secondary lining arch crown concrete structure are improved. The invention also discloses a tunnel secondary lining arch crown concrete filling construction method.

The embodiment of the invention discloses a novel anti-theft anti-looseness bolt and nut locking device. The device comprises a bolt, an anti-looseness nut is connected to the side wall of the bolt ina screwed mode, a locking mechanism is arranged at the lower end of the anti-looseness nut, a lock bolt hole is formed in the position, corresponding to the locking mechanism, of the side wall of thelower end of the bolt, and a locking assembly for limiting the locking mechanism is arranged in the lock bolt hole. According to the novel anti-theft anti-looseness bolt and nut locking device, the locking assembly is arranged, the locking assembly can be used in a mode of cooperating with the locking mechanism, when the anti-looseness nut is screwed on the bolt, a lock bolt body on the locking assembly can be embedded into the tooth surface to form a locking structure, therefore, the phenomenon that the bolt is easily loosen due to strong impact cannot occur, and then the situation that a large amount of time is consumed for maintenance is avoided; and meanwhile, when the locking structure is formed, the lock bolt body is always embedded into the tooth surface so that reverse rotation cannot occur to the locking nut again, then the anti-theft effect is achieved, the structure is compact, the flexibility is high, and mounting is convenient.
